A Comprehensive Overview of GIMP
GIMP is a versatile and feature-rich graphic editing tool that has been in development since 1995. Its open-source nature means that it is constantly being updated and improved by a global community of developers and users. One of the most appealing aspects of GIMP is that it is completely free to download and use, making it accessible to anyone with an interest in graphic design. The software supports a wide range of file formats, including JPEG, PNG, GIF, TIFF, and PSD, allowing users to work with files created in Photoshop as well. This compatibility is particularly beneficial for those transitioning from Photoshop to GIMP, as it enables a smoother workflow without the need to convert files.
GIMP’s user interface is designed to be intuitive, yet it is packed with advanced tools that can cater to the needs of professional users. The layout can be customised to suit individual preferences, providing a flexible working environment. Users can choose to have multiple windows or a single-window mode, depending on their workflow. This adaptability is one of GIMP’s strong points, as it allows users to tailor their workspace to their specific needs, making it easier to navigate and utilise the various tools available.
Powerful Features for Graphic Editing
One of the key reasons why GIMP is considered a worthy alternative to Photoshop is its extensive range of features. The software includes essential tools for photo retouching, image composition, and image authoring. Users can take advantage of advanced selection tools, layer management, and mask capabilities, all of which are crucial for professional-level graphic editing. Additionally, GIMP supports various plugins, which can enhance its functionality even further. The community-driven nature of GIMP means that there is a wealth of plugins available, ranging from simple filters to complex scripting tools that can automate repetitive tasks.
GIMP also offers a variety of painting tools, which are particularly appealing to digital artists. With options for brushes, gradients, and patterns, users can create stunning artwork directly within the application. The software supports pressure-sensitive graphics tablets, allowing for a more natural drawing experience. This feature is essential for artists looking to replicate traditional painting techniques in a digital format. Furthermore, GIMP’s support for high-resolution images ensures that users can work on projects without compromising quality, making it suitable for both web and print design.

Installation and Getting Started with GIMP
Downloading and installing GIMP is a straightforward process, making it accessible to users of all skill levels. The software is available for various operating systems, including Windows, macOS, and Linux. Users can visit the official GIMP website to download the latest version of the software, ensuring they have access to the most up-to-date features and security patches. The installation process is user-friendly, with clear instructions guiding users through each step.
